I am looking for a step by step on setting up a VIP222 receiver and a 1000.4 Satellite.
I purchased a second antenna and want to be able to take the receiver from my house to my camper and back. About all I know is my Azimuth, Skew, and Elevation from the chart as well as keeping the mast level. I am looking for 61.5, 72.7 and 77 and I am a novice at Dish Net Work. I previously had Direct and easily found the satellite signal with just the receiver and no extra meter (totally different direction). Can I use the signal meter on the VIP222K? I don’t understand check switch. Do I need to clear out the house check switch to move the receiver to the camper and will this also need to be done when moving back?

Aiming a dish is pretty much the same on Dish and Direct once you have the proper coordinates. If you are using a different type of dish (not sure if you are since you did not state what dish is on your home), it is probably good to run the check switch without any coax connected to the receiver before aiming. If it is a different type of dish or only one has a switch then yes, you need to run a check switch when moving the receiver from the home to the rv and again when moving from the rv to the home.
